20231127093048Star Entertainment, the Australian casino operator, has been granted a reprieve from the potential suspension of their Brisbane and Gold Coast licenses. This comes after a comprehensive review in 2022 found Star unfit to hold its licenses, resulting in a $100 million fine from the Queensland government. However, the company has presented a remediation plan featuring over 100 initiatives, 600 milestones, and a $200 million budget, which has been approved by the government.

Last year, Star Entertainment received a damning review that cited its failure to meet anti-money laundering and responsible gaming duties, as well as deliberate misleading of regulators for profit. As a result, the company was deemed unfit to hold licenses at Brisbane’s Treasury and The Star Gold Coast casinos. To avoid a three-month suspension starting from December 1, 2023, Star was given a year to develop a remediation plan.

Star Entertainment has taken significant steps to address the issues highlighted in the review. The remediation plan, comprising more than 100 initiatives, aims to rectify deficiencies and ensure compliance with regulatory requirements. With a budget of $200 million, the plan encompasses various aspects of the company’s operations, including anti-money laundering protocols and responsible gaming measures.

The Queensland government, represented by Attorney-General Yvette D’Ath, has deferred the potential 90-day suspension of Star Entertainment’s licenses to May 31, 2024. This decision reflects the recognition of the company’s efforts in devising a comprehensive remediation plan. However, it is important to note that the suspension has been deferred, not rescinded, indicating that further progress and compliance are required for a complete revocation of the license suspension.

The deferment of the license suspension provides Star Entertainment with an opportunity to demonstrate its commitment to reform and compliance. The government will closely monitor the company’s progress, and failure to comply with the plan may result in additional disciplinary action, including fines of up to $5 million. The Queensland government expects to see tangible evidence of cultural change and organizational transformation within the company.

Nicholas Weeks, appointed as the special manager to oversee the operations overhaul at the Gold Coast and Brisbane casinos, has been granted a 12-month extension. Weeks’ role is crucial in ensuring that the remediation plan is effectively implemented and milestones are achieved. His expertise and oversight will play a significant role in driving the necessary changes within the organization.

It is important to note that the government’s decision regarding the license deferment does not directly impact Star Entertainment’s upcoming Queen’s Wharf casino in Brisbane. The $3.6 billion project, expected to open in the first half of next year, is progressing independently. However, separate investigations related to the casino are ongoing, particularly regarding allegations about the suitability of key shareholder Chow Tai Fook.
